Output 96ad88841a56a7df66d975e0954d98d8e1407cf20b823cd4dfb759caafbe1a42:8

value
78951122
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01ddbba927de91028ab42411f1096aad93c1e23a OP_EQUAL
address
31rtE1zjZD8Sbnvm6bqtHoULJ1j4jqnsRH
transaction
96ad88841a56a7df66d975e0954d98d8e1407cf20b823cd4dfb759caafbe1a42
spent
true